JODH, BHAI, a Sarigar Brahman, embraced Sikh faith at the hands of Guru Arjan. His name is included among the Guru`s devotees in Bhai Mani Singh, Sikhan di Bhagal Maid. BIBLIOGRAPHY 1. JODH, BHAI, minister or tithecollector assigned to Kot Kamalia (now in Pakistan), was one of a batch presented before Guru Gobind Singh charged with appropriating offerings of the devotees. On enquiry he was found innocent and retired with honour while those found guilty suffered punishment. BIBLIOGRAPHY 1. Kuir Singh, Curbilds Pdtshdhl 10. Patiala, 1968 2.
